Humidity, Sun, and Palo Alto Exterior Paint Longevity

Bay Area climate shapes finishes and scheduling

Bay Area humidity and sun exposure in Palo Alto create moisture cycles that erode exterior paints unless you select premium, breathable coatings and perform moisture testing before application. The marine-influenced air accelerates corrosion on metal trim and fasteners, increasing maintenance cycles for older homes. Contractors who pair PeakIntent leads with high-quality paint systems see longer project lifespans and fewer warranty calls. Targeting properties near Stanford, Downtown Palo Alto, and Crescent Park yields higher-margin jobs, especially when incorporating color refreshes and protective finishes.

  • Avg. repaint cycle in Palo Alto is 8-12 years with premium paints
  • Moisture survey and caulking are essential before painting
  • Select UV-resistant finishes for sun-exposed elevations

buyer-psychology

What Property Managers Look for When Hiring Contractors

Property managers evaluate contractors through a fundamentally different lens than individual homeowners. Their primary concerns are reliability, communication consistency, and the ability to handle multiple properties on predictable schedules. A property manager overseeing 50 units cannot afford a contractor who delivers exceptional work on one project but is unreachable for the next three. Consistency of availability matters more than peak quality.

The vendor selection process for property management companies typically involves insurance verification, reference checks with other management firms, and a trial period on smaller projects before larger work is assigned. Contractors who proactively provide COI updates, maintain digital communication channels, and offer portfolio-wide pricing structures position themselves as preferred vendors — a designation that can generate 30-50 leads per year from a single property management relationship.

The ROI of Speed-to-Lead in Service Businesses

Every minute of delay between lead creation and first provider contact reduces conversion probability by approximately 10%. A lead contacted within 5 minutes converts at roughly 8x the rate of one contacted after 30 minutes. For a service business purchasing leads at $50-$100 each, the difference between a 5-minute and 30-minute response time is the difference between a profitable lead channel and a money-losing one.

Measuring speed-to-lead ROI requires tracking three metrics: average response time, contact rate (percentage of leads reached on first attempt), and appointment-set rate. Providers who monitor these metrics and invest in reducing response time — through dedicated intake staff, automated text responses, and streamlined scheduling tools — consistently achieve 2-3x the return on their lead investment compared to providers who treat lead response as a secondary priority.

Seasonal Demand Cycles Every Service Business Should Plan For

Even in markets without extreme weather, service demand follows predictable seasonal patterns driven by consumer behavior, real estate cycles, and budget timing. Spring brings exterior inspection and renovation leads as homeowners emerge from winter. Summer peaks with outdoor projects and HVAC demand. Fall generates weatherization and pre-winter maintenance inquiries. Winter shifts demand to interior work, emergency repairs, and planning-stage consultations for spring projects.

Successful service businesses align their lead acquisition, staffing, and marketing investments to these cycles rather than maintaining flat spending year-round. Increasing lead budget by 20-30% during peak months and reducing it during known slow periods produces better annual ROI than a consistent monthly spend. The key is understanding your specific service category's seasonal curve, which may differ significantly from the general market pattern.
